Lima Duarte
Encyclopedia
Lima Duarte is a Brazilian actor. He has played a number of characters in Brazilian soap operas, such as Zeca Diabo in "O Bem Amado" and Sinhozinho Malta in "Roque Santeiro". He has worked with well known Brazilian and Portuguese directors such as Fábio Barreto
